The Role of Electric Water Pumps
Electric water pumps are devices that convert electrical energy into mechanical energy to move water from one place to another. They are typically used in various applications such as irrigation, water treatment facilities, residential buildings, and industrial processes. By efficiently transporting water, these pumps help to deliver clean water for consumption, sanitation, and agricultural needs.
Key Features of Efficient Electric Water Pumps
1. Energy Efficiency Modern electric water pumps are designed with energy efficiency in mind. They utilize advanced technologies such as variable frequency drives (VFDs) that adjust the pump’s motor speed to match the demand for water. This not only reduces energy consumption but also minimizes operational costs, making them more sustainable in the long run.
2. Quiet Operation Unlike traditional pumps, which can be noisy and disruptive, electric water pumps typically operate more quietly. This feature makes them ideal for use in residential areas and urban environments where noise pollution is a concern.
3. Durability and Reliability High-quality materials and engineering practices ensure that electric water pumps are durable and can withstand various environmental conditions. This reliability is crucial for maintaining a consistent supply of clean water, especially in regions prone to power outages or extreme weather.
4. Low Maintenance Requirements Efficient electric water pumps require less maintenance compared to their mechanical counterparts. Their simpler design and fewer moving parts contribute to lower wear and tear, reducing downtime and maintenance costs for users.

Innovations in Electric Water Pump Technology
The field of electric water pump technology continues to advance, driven by the need for greater efficiency and sustainability. Innovations such as smart monitoring systems allow users to track pump performance in real-time, enabling proactive maintenance and optimization of water flow rates. Additionally, the integration of renewable energy sources, like solar power, is becoming increasingly common, further enhancing the sustainability of clean water supply systems.
